Learn the PETROV vaulting method. It follows basic laws of physics regarding conservation of momentum while converting kinetic energy to potential energy and the return therof. Get a hold of the book and video "From Beginner to Bubka" ( http://www.polevaultpower.com/store/btbbook.php )

As a mechanical engineer who has also had biomechanics training, the drills recommended and demonstrated within these materials are very much supportive of the quickest and most efficient way to vault properly. I wish these publications had been around 30 years ago. Good luck.

You are welcome. An additional benefit of the drills in the book is that you can be creative in making them into contests of themselves and encouraging the learning process to be fun. Things that are done repetitively that are fun are retained within the neuromotor receptors & brain the most.
